The Assistant Registrar for Systems and Technology is responsible for the accuracy, integrity, and security of student records and data systems within the Office of Records and Registration. The role serves as a technical resource for the student information system, manages official external reporting obligations, supports end-of-semester processing, and partners with institutional departments to ensure student data is accurate, accessible, and compliant with applicable privacy and regulatory requirements including FERPA.

__________________________________________________________________________________________

KEY ACCOUNTABILITIES

External Reporting & Compliance

•    Prepare and submit official reports to external agencies including the National Student Clearinghouse and the Pennsylvania State Department of Education, ensuring accuracy, thorough documentation, and compliance with applicable reporting standards.

•    Maintain student records in compliance with FERPA, institutional privacy standards, and data security requirements.

Systems Support & Training

•    Provide comprehensive support to staff using the student information system, including training, navigation assistance, and resolution of technical issues.

•    Develop and deliver ongoing training for staff on student information system features, updates, and best practices in student data management.

•    Stay current on emerging practices in student data management, system functionality, and higher education technology trends.

Reporting & Data Management

•    Develop and generate a variety of institutional reports in support of academic, administrative, and compliance needs.

•    Manage end-of-semester recalculations, registration setup, and associated student notifications to ensure timely and accurate processing.

•    Maintain the accuracy, security, and confidentiality of student records while implementing streamlined processes to enhance data management efficiency.

Collaboration & Communication

•    Collaborate with the Registrar and other departments to ensure student data is accurate, secure, and readily accessible to authorized users.

•    Assist with developing and maintaining the communication plan for the Records and Registration office.

•    Communicate technical information and system processes clearly and effectively to non-technical audiences across the institution.

MINIMUM ROLE REQUIREMENTS

•    Bachelor's degree in a related field required, or equivalent work experience, such as one to three years of experience in a records and registration office with a focus on reporting and records management.

•    Experience working in higher education, preferably within a registrar's office.

•    Proficiency in student information systems, preferably Jenzabar or Stellic.

•    Experience with reporting tools such as Infomaker, Power BI, and Microsoft SQL Server Management Studio.

•    Strong understanding of database management principles and data reporting practices.

•    Proficiency in data analysis and visualization techniques.

•    Excellent analytical and problem-solving skills with strong attention to detail.

•    Ability to communicate technical information clearly and effectively to non-technical audiences.

•    Strong commitment to the accuracy, security, and confidentiality of student records in compliance with FERPA and institutional data standards.
